When people want to improve their credit, they usually focus on one thing... Paying balances down. And that works.
Because your score does not just look at how much you owe.
It looks at how much you owe compared to what you are allowed to borrow.
That's called utilization.
And increasing your limit can change that ratio instantly.
But there is a catch.
